  • Historic Fort Willow: Step back in time at Historic Fort Willow, a site rich in culture and history. Learn about the area's past and its significance during the War of 1812, with engaging exhibits and picturesque surroundings that make for a memorable visit.

Best time to go to Wasaga Beach

The best time to visit Wasaga Beach can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Wasaga Beach falls in July, when visitor numbers are high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Wasaga Beach falls in January and February. February has average visitor numbers and mostly cloudy weather.

When is the best time to go to Wasaga Beach?
The most popular time to visit Wasaga Beach is during the summer months, particularly July. At this time, temperatures are typically warm, averaging around 25°C, which makes it superb for enjoying the sun and the famous sandy shores. With plenty of activities to engage in, from swimming and sunbathing to beach volleyball and picnicking, July offers an ideal setting to create lasting memories with friends and family.

During the peak season, which runs from June to August, Wasaga Beach comes alive with visitors seeking outdoor adventures and relaxation. The vibrant atmosphere is complemented by various local events and activities, ensuring that there's always something to do. Whether you're looking to explore the scenic waterfront or partake in water sports, the long sunny days provide ample opportunities for fun.

For those who appreciate a quieter experience, September can be a lovely time to visit. The weather remains pleasant, with temperatures around 22°C, but the crowds begin to thin out. This allows for a more tranquil atmosphere where you can still enjoy the beach and nearby attractions without the hustle and bustle of the peak tourist season.

If you're considering a budget-friendly option, late May or early June might appeal to you. During this time, accommodation rates are often lower, and the beach is less crowded, allowing you to enjoy the natural beauty without overspending.
